Job Title: Dean of Students
Reports To: Principal
School: St. Thomas More Catholic Elementary School (Preschool Grade 8)
Position Summary: The Dean of Students supports the mission of the school by fostering a safe respectful and faith-centered environment where students can grow academically socially emotionally and spiritually. Working closely with the Principal faculty students and families the Dean of Students promotes positive student behavior supports student well-being and ensures consistent implementation of school policies and procedures. This role emphasizes character formation social-emotional development and partnership with parents to nurture the whole child in accordance with Catholic values.
Key Responsibilities Student Discipline and Detention
- Implement and uphold the schools discipline policies in alignment with the mission and values of Catholic education.
- Address student behavioral concerns in a fair consistent and restorative manner that promotes growth and accountability.
- Communicate with teachers and families regarding behavioral issues and collaborate on appropriate interventions.
- Coordinate and supervise student detention programs and ensure proper documentation of disciplinary actions.
- Maintain accurate records of student discipline and behavior incidents.
Social-Emotional Learning
- Lead and coordinate the schools Social-Emotional Learning (SEL) initiatives.
- Implement and support the use of The Social Institute program to help students develop responsible decision-making digital citizenship and positive relationships.
- Plan and coordinate student assemblies and grade-level programming focused on character development leadership and student well-being.
- Organize and facilitate parent education programs related to student wellness social media awareness and adolescent development.
Attendance and Tardiness Monitoring
- Monitor daily student attendance and tardiness to ensure compliance with school policies.
- Identify attendance trends or concerns and work with families to address chronic absenteeism or tardiness.
- Maintain accurate attendance records and communicate with families regarding attendance expectations.
School Safety
- Coordinate and oversee all school safety procedures and emergency preparedness protocols.
- Plan and conduct required safety drills (e.g. fire lockdown evacuation and other emergency drills) in accordance with local and diocesan guidelines.
- Develop review and enforce safety policies and procedures to ensure a secure school environment.
- Provide professional development for faculty and staff related to school safety crisis response and student supervision.
Parent Volunteer Program Coordination
- Coordinate the schools Parent Volunteer Program to support school events and initiatives.
- Recruit organize and communicate with parent volunteers.
- Ensure volunteers understand school policies expectations and procedures.
- Collaborate with faculty and school leadership to match volunteer support with school needs.
